Drunkie, a loch on the mutual border of Aberfoyle and Port of Monteith parishes, Perthshire, 3 miles NNE of Aberfoyle hamlet, and 3 SE of the Trosachs Hotel. Lying 450 feet above sea-level, it extends 9 furlongs north-north-eastward to within ¼ mile of Loch Venachar, and varies in width between 1 and 71/3 furlongs, the latter measured along a narrow westward arm. Its shores are prettily wooded, and it contains fine red-fleshed trout, running from ¾ to 1 lb.Ord. Sur., sh. 38,1871.
